Immunogenicity and Safety of Enterovirus Type 71 Vaccine,Inactivated(Vero Cells) in Volunteers Aged From 6 to 71 Months

NCT05913024 · Status: COMPLETED · Phase: P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 470

Last updated 2023-07-05

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

The goal of this clinical trial is to evaluate the immunogenicity and safety of Enterovirus Type 71 Vaccine,Inactivated(Vero Cells) in healthy volunteers aged from 6 to 71 months.

Conditions

  • Healthy Volunteers

Interventions

BIOLOGICAL

Enterovirus Type 71 Vaccine

Participants received two doses of the vaccine, 28 days apart
